Bayonne Housing Authority executive director receives national recognition

Bayonne Housing Authority Executive Director John Mahon has been named a National Association of Housing and Redevelopment Officers (NAHRO) fellow.

“The NAHRO Fellows Program honors individuals for their accumulated wisdom and mastery as seen by their achievements and their actions within their own communities,” the group said in a statement.

“NAHRO Fellows have demonstrated, over a sustained period of time, their commitment to improve the housing conditions of their fellow citizens and/or the viability and sustainability of the community in which they live and work. Recipients may use ‘NAHRO Fellow’ professionally as a designation and will be called on to mentor its members.”

Bayonne Mayor Jimmy Davis commended Mahon, the executive director of the Bayonne Housing Authority for three decades, on the recognition.

“He began with the BHA as Director of Staff Operations in 1991. John was promoted to Assistant Executive Director in 1992. As executive director since 1994, he has overseen the management, construction, and modernization of public housing properties in Bayonne,” he said.

“John has developed great expertise in the areas of housing and redevelopment. I hope that NAHRO members across the country will call on him for advice and benefit from his wisdom in the years ahead.”
